We have an exciting opportunity for an experienced Communications professional to join our growing team in Glasgow.

As our first Regional Communications Manager, you will have knowledge of and experience in establishing and delivering strategic communications across the marketing mix. You will work as a key communications partner across 12 Maggie's centres.

You will use your extensive knowledge of marketing and effective communications to promote the work of Maggie’s, to raise awareness of Maggie’s approach to cancer care among the public and providers of healthcare services, and to support our centres to influence improvements for people with cancer and their family and friends.

Your responsibilities

  • Establish and work with our centre teams across Scotland and the North of England to deliver fully integrated regional and centre marketing plans, including rolling out our brand identity, principles and cross-organisational communications strategy

  • Support Maggie’s centres in the development of communications specific to their locality

  • Support organisational brand and communications strategy development and planning

  • Work with the wider Communications and Insights team to create supporter-facing materials, content and corporate materials to support centre leadership

  • Work closely with our PR and Public Affairs teams to identify opportunities for regional media coverage of Maggie’s centres, for our programme of support and for our fundraising initiatives.
